Kangfeng Zheng is a leading researcher in cybersecurity and social network analysis, with a focus on detecting malicious activity in digital environments. His work addresses the critical challenge of identifying social robots—automated accounts that spread disinformation and threaten information security. In his highly cited paper "Semi-GSGCN: Social Robot Detection Research with Graph Neural Network" (2020), Zheng introduced a novel semi-supervised graph neural network approach that leverages structural patterns in social networks to classify malicious bots with high accuracy. This contribution has been foundational in advancing supervised and semi-supervised detection methods, earning 6 citations and influencing subsequent studies in network security. Zheng’s research bridges graph-based machine learning and cybersecurity, offering practical tools to combat information manipulation.
